Ticket: Front desk visitor handling — Oakhaven lobby

Hey team, quick one. We've had a few visitors wandering past reception lately because assistants are buzzing them up before they've signed in. Going forward, please wait for the front desk to confirm sign-in before releasing the lobby gate — it only takes a minute and keeps the log accurate. If reception is unstaffed (lunch cover gaps, mostly), assistants can open the gate themselves from the side panel. The panel takes the code below.

door code, kaguf-fafof: bdg-TT-0

For branch managers. Topic: revised discount policy on the Tessgard product family.

Key points: cap of 10% for orders above 300 units; anything higher needs regional director approval within two business days. No retroactive discounts. The Ardmoor branch pilot showed margin erosion of 3 points under the old scheme — hence the tightening. Branches must log all large-deal quotes in the Fenwick register by month end. Questions go through your regional lead. Before the review session, read the confidential note appended below.

management briefing: Headcount on the Ulaael team goes from 7 to 120 by the end of April. Gross margin on Ulaael came in at 15 percent against a plan of 5 percent.

## Tuning

The receipt mailer (Almsgate) batches donation receipts and sends through the Thornquay relay. On-call: if the queue backs up, resist the urge to crank batch size — the relay rate-limits per connection, and bigger batches just mean bigger retries. Scale worker count first, then shorten the flush interval. Dedupe window must stay longer than the retry horizon or donors get duplicate receipts, which generates tickets. All knobs live in one place and are read at worker start. Current production values follow.

tuning table, kajop-yafof:
QUOTAS = {
    "wenath": 10,
    "ulaael": 5,
}

Hi, and welcome to the on-call rotation for the Harrowlink telemetry gateway. Most pages come from combine and seeder units losing cellular uplink in the Densfield test fields, which usually self-heals within ten minutes. If a gateway stays dark longer than that, check the ingest queue depth before restarting anything, since a restart drops buffered readings. Escalation steps, dashboards, and the full triage checklist are on the internal page below.

runbook for tagug-hafog: https://jira.lumiclabs.internal/projects/pages/pages/9773c0d8